What to Expect During a Kitchen Installation in Porthmadog

A typical kitchen installation begins with strip-out: removing old units, worktops, appliances, and flooring. First-fix plumbing and electrical work follows, repositioning services as required by the new layout. Wall preparation, tiling or plastering, and flooring come next, followed by unit installation, worktop fitting, and appliance connection.

Most kitchen installations in Porthmadog take between five and ten working days for a standard kitchen. You will be without a functioning kitchen during this period — plan for temporary cooking arrangements. A good fitter will give you a detailed programme before starting and keep you informed of progress throughout.

New Build and Extension Kitchens in Porthmadog

New build and extension kitchens in Porthmadog require careful sequencing with other trades. First-fix plumbing and electrical work is carried out during the build phase, with service positions agreed against the kitchen design. The kitchen fit-out itself occurs once the room is plastered, dried out, and floored.

A Kitchen Fitters experienced in new build or extension work knows the importance of this sequencing — arriving at the right point in the programme, co-ordinating with electricians and gas engineers, and not rushing a fit-out into a room that hasn't fully dried.

How Unit Specification Affects Kitchen Fitting Costs

Kitchen units vary enormously in quality, and that variation has a direct impact on total project cost. Entry-level flat-pack units from volume retailers sit at one end; rigid-built, dovetail-jointed carcasses with full-extension soft-close drawers at the other. The difference affects durability, appearance, and how the kitchen fits over time.

For a rental property in Porthmadog, robust and practical tends to matter more than aesthetics. For a family home you plan to stay in for fifteen years, investing in better carcass quality pays dividends in longevity and satisfaction.

Kitchen Materials — What to Choose and Why

Rigid-built (or pre-assembled) units arrive at your home already assembled, with the carcass glued and screwed in the factory. They are stronger, have tighter joints, and are generally quicker to install. Flat-pack units are assembled on-site — they can be equally well-made at the upper end of the market, but quality varies significantly. For a kitchen expected to last fifteen or more years, rigid-built units generally perform better.

Porcelain or ceramic tiles, luxury vinyl tile (LVT), and engineered wood are the most popular kitchen floor choices. Porcelain is the most durable and water-resistant. LVT is comfortable underfoot, warm, and very easy to maintain. Engineered wood gives a natural feel but requires careful maintenance around water. Your Kitchen Fitters can advise on the right choice for your household.

Handleless kitchens — using J-pull profiles or push-to-open mechanisms — require greater precision during installation, as there is no handle to distract from minor misalignment. They are not harder to fit for an experienced Kitchen Fitters, but the standard of accuracy required is higher. They are also generally easier to keep clean than handled kitchens.

Popular kitchen splash-back options include ceramic or porcelain tiles, glass splash-backs (printed or plain), stainless steel, solid surface panels, and composite materials. Each has different aesthetic, maintenance, and cost profiles. Tiles are the most popular choice; glass splash-backs offer a seamless, easy-clean surface; stainless steel is durable and practical for professional-style kitchens.
